At the National College of Ireland, we are seeking a highly skilled and experienced professional to fill the role of Community Families National Senior Coordinator.

This is a full-time position that will be based in our offices, working closely with our team to ensure the successful implementation and roll-out of our Community Families programme nationwide.

The ideal candidate will have a strong background in family support, including experience working with young children and families in their communities. They will also possess excellent leadership, administrative, and organisational skills, as well as the ability to plan and deliver training and to support others in the delivery of training.

We are looking for a flexible and proactive individual who can work effectively in a cross-disciplinary, integrated team, sharing roles and responsibilities, and dealing effectively with a wide variety of College personnel, national and community stakeholders, and other outside individuals/organisations.

In this role, you will be responsible for governance, operational, and administrative functions of Community Families National Programmes in collaboration with the National Oversight and Support Group (NOSG), ELI National Home Visiting Manager, and relevant NCI's Departments.

You will oversee the implementation of the Community Families National CRM system, assist in the dissemination of learnings from the Community Families programmes and research projects, and liaise with key stakeholders, including Tusla, HSE, ABC Programme, National Healthy Childhood Programme, and other relevant Programmes, Home Visiting Alliance, funders, and other ELI teams and Departments within NCI.

If you have a 3rd level qualification, experience in entering, accessing, and using data from Client Relationship Management (CRM) or similar systems, an understanding of organisational change and strategies to support it, and excellent knowledge of and skills in relevant IT systems, particularly Ms Office (Outlook, Excel, SharePoint, PowerPoint, Word, Planner), then we encourage you to apply.
